<p>A method is described for inspecting the surface state of metallised components, e.g. molybdenum-coated components. The following tests are performed in order to define the quality of a component and to decide whether or not it is acceptable: (a) the mean number of platelets per millimeter of thickness of the deposit (x), (b) the mean thickness of the platelets (y), (c) the mean index of disorder or the number of intersections per millimeter between the platelets and a line parallel to their mean orientation (z). Values x,y,z are then fixed as a function of the criteria of the desired qualities. Components are then rejected if x,y,z lie outside the following limits: x X, y > Y, z Z. In the case of nolybdenum coated steel locking rings for gear boxes, the limiting values of x, y, and z are : X between 70 and 90, Y between 0.015 and 0.01 mm, Z between 40 and 60.</p> |
